Box Office: Texas Chainsaw 3D Crushes Competition

Django Unchained surpasses $100 million.

Posted: 01/07/2013 09:00 AM EST
Texas Chainsaw 3D

In a month usually reserved for Oscar hopefuls at the box office, Texas Chainsaw 3D pulled off an upset. The latest in the slasher franchise, starring Trey Songz, topped the box office this weekend with a whopping $23 million, beating out both The Hobbit and Django Unchained. Unsurprisingly, teenage males turned out in big numbers to see the horror film.

While the top spot evaded Django once again, director Quentin Tarantino and stars Jamie Foxx, Kerry Washington hardly have anything to worry about. Django pulled in an impressive $20 million during its third week of release, propelled by controversy, sparkling reviews and audience raves. The film is well on its way to becoming Tarantino's highest-grossing ever, a title previously held by Inglorius Basterds

Oscar nominations will be announced on Thursday, so expect to see an expansion of nomination films in the theaters. But if high-brow fare is not your thing, there's always Marlon Wayans' horror spoof A Haunted House to keep us entertained.
